Work has begun on a new, state-of-the-art care home in Clarkston, East Renfrewshire.
The new 50-bedroom facility, named 'Greenbank Luxury Suites,' is being developed on the former grounds of Greenbank Church. The land sale has allowed the church to support a major renovation of its parish buildings and build a new community facility.
This is the latest project in a partnership that has already delivered six care homes and created more than 350 beds since 2017. 'Greenbank' is one of four projects currently under construction, with others progressing in Penicuik, Perth, Linlithgow and Glasgow.
Each care home developed through the partnership supports around 100 jobs across construction and operation. The new facilities offer a wide range of amenities for residents, including private en-suite bedrooms, a cinema room, a hair salon, and a champagne bar.
Paul Sokhi, Managing Director of Morrison Community Care Group, said the project will not only provide a "much-needed care facility" but will also enable the church to "redevelop and continue serving the local area."
David Wylie, Managing Director of CCG (Scotland), added that the partnership continues to set a benchmark for delivering modern, energy-efficient care homes across Scotland.
